Level 3 Art and Design

UPDATED 20150715 08:48:12

Initially the course is broad based, giving you the opportunity over two terms of general visual studies to identify and confirm your abilities. After this phase you will focus on developing a high level of specialist expertise in a chosen art area. The course concentrates on the process of art and design towards specific visual outcomes which are challenging and exciting. It is mainly practical, with written theory in the form of research into artists and designers and other aspects of your coursework. You will build up evidence that will reflect your individual strengths. Sketchbooks, drawing, specialist making skills and study of the work of artists and designers are key areas.You will have a personal tutor throughout the course and will be taught by an experienced and dedicated team of staff. You will normally make an application for higher education during the second year of the course.

Entry requirements

The majority of the materials are included in the course. Good quality A3 sketchbook are available for £3.00. There may be additional charges for gallery and museum visits and for smaller items at certain times. Your tutor will advise you on this. Students with financial difficulties are supported depending on individual circumstances. There is a studio fee for the year of approximately £100 which is payable at the start of the course.
